Balenciaga Resort 2010

Balenciaga Resort 2010 was a mixed bag, linen, short party dresses, slim pants, volume, ruffles and prints . Like most of the resort collections I loved, there was a great pant selection. I loved the linen pieces. The fabric was substantial and raw. The collection as a whole didn’t really mesh with me like last seasons. There were pieces that felt completely out of place like this beautiful grey dress. The pattern in the fabric wasn’t recreated in any other pieces. It was still a great collection, just not as cohesive and directional as past efforts. Definitely not as futuristic as past collections. The super short tiered party dresses are super cute. The shoes, my god, the shoes. images: Style.com

There is nothing I love more than getting a sneak preview of anything fashion related. I was pretty pumped for the Holt Renfrew Fall 2009 – 2010 Womenswear Media preview. What new goodies did the buyers bring back for us interested fashion folk. Special bonus was an appearance by Joseph Altuzarra. He is being touted as the one to watch by many. His stuff is pretty hot, I have to admit. He was an intern at Marc Jacobs and freelanced for Proenza Schouler. Riccardo Tisci also recruited him to be a design assistant at Givenchy. His first collection was Spring 2008. He was absolutely adorable. How can you not love a guy whose primary muse is his Mom. The event was held in the 3rd floor Contemporary area.
